EastEnders fans ‘absolutely disgusted’ over BBC soap’s depiction of Milton Keynes
EastEnders has been highly criticised by viewers for its portrayal of Milton Keynes after Whitney Dean and Zack Hudson left Walford to visit her step-mum Bianca Jackson
EastEnders fans slammed the soap for its portrayal of Milton Keynes.
On Monday (March 4), Whitney Dean (Shona McGarty) and Zack Hudson (James Farrar) left Walford to visit Bianca Jackson (Patsy Palmer). They met two local children and Whitney began to form a bond with one of the girls named Britney.
Later, Whitney was concerned when she spotted Britney rifling through bins for food. Bianca then revealed that Britney’s mother struggles with drug addiction.
The events of Monday’s episode, which took place across a period of five weeks, sparked fury amongst fans who criticised how Milton Keynes had been portrayed on screen, reports OK!.
